Installing MacBook Pro 17" Core Duo Logic Board Replacement: Step 1 Use your fingers to push both battery release tabs away from the battery and lift the battery out of the computer. /Guide/Repair/MacBook-Pro-17-Inch-Core-Duo-Logic-Board-Replacement/325/all#s1249 Installing MacBook Pro 17" Core Duo Logic Board Replacement: Step 2 Remove the four identical Phillips screws from the memory door. /Guide/Repair/MacBook-Pro-17-Inch-Core-Duo-Logic-Board-Replacement/325/all#s1250 Installing MacBook Pro 17" Core Duo Logic Board Replacement: Step 3 Lift the memory door up enough to get a grip on it, and slide it toward you, pulling it away from the casing. /Guide/Repair/MacBook-Pro-17-Inch-Core-Duo-Logic-Board-Replacement/325/all#s1251 Installing MacBook Pro 17" Core Duo Logic Board Replacement: Step 4 Remove the three Phillips screws in the battery compartment near the latch. Apple was nice enough to tilt these screws at a slight angle to make them easier to remove. /Guide/Repair/MacBook-Pro-17-Inch-Core-Duo-Logic-Board-Replacement/325/all#s1254 Installing MacBook Pro 17" Core Duo Logic Board Replacement: Step 5 Remove the following six screws: Two T6 Torx screws on either side of the RAM slot. Four Phillips screws along the hinge. /Guide/Repair/MacBook-Pro-17-Inch-Core-Duo-Logic-Board-Replacement/325/all#s1255 Installing MacBook Pro 17" Core Duo Logic Board Replacement: Step 6 Remove the four Phillips screws on the port side of the computer. /Guide/Repair/MacBook-Pro-17-Inch-Core-Duo-Logic-Board-Replacement/325/all#s1256 Installing MacBook Pro 17" Core Duo Logic Board Replacement: Step 7 Rotate the computer 90 degrees and remove the two Phillips screws from the rear of the computer. /Guide/Repair/MacBook-Pro-17-Inch-Core-Duo-Logic-Board-Replacement/325/all#s1257 Installing MacBook Pro 17" Core Duo Logic Board Replacement: Step 8 Rotate the computer 90 degrees again and remove the four Phillips screws from the side of the computer. /Guide/Repair/MacBook-Pro-17-Inch-Core-Duo-Logic-Board-Replacement/325/all#s1258 Installing MacBook Pro 17" Core Duo Logic Board Replacement: Step 9 Do not yank the upper case off quickly. The case is attached to the logic board via a ribbon cable. Lift up the back of the case and work your fingers along the sides, freeing the case as you go. Once you have freed the sides, you may need to rock the case up and down to free the front of the upper case. /Guide/Repair/MacBook-Pro-17-Inch-Core-Duo-Logic-Board-Replacement/325/all#s1259 Installing MacBook Pro 17" Core Duo Logic Board Replacement: Step 10 Disconnect the trackpad and keyboard ribbon cable from the logic board. Remove the upper case. /Guide/Repair/MacBook-Pro-17-Inch-Core-Duo-Logic-Board-Replacement/325/all#s1260 Installing MacBook Pro 17" Core Duo Logic Board Replacement: Step 11 Disconnect the orange SuperDrive ribbon cable from the logic board, removing tape as necessary. /Guide/Repair/MacBook-Pro-17-Inch-Core-Duo-Logic-Board-Replacement/325/all#s1297 Installing MacBook Pro 17" Core Duo Logic Board Replacement: Step 12 Remove the following three screws: Two black T6 Torx screws on either side of the SuperDrive. One longer silver T6 Torx screw at the back of the drive near the speaker. /Guide/Repair/MacBook-Pro-17-Inch-Core-Duo-Logic-Board-Replacement/325/all#s1298 Installing MacBook Pro 17" Core Duo Logic Board Replacement: Step 13 Use one hand to pull back the speaker cable and use your other hand to lift the optical drive up and out of the computer. If you have a CD or any other object jammed in your optical drive, we have an optical drive repair guide. /Guide/Repair/MacBook-Pro-17-Inch-Core-Duo-Logic-Board-Replacement/325/all#s1299 Installing MacBook Pro 17" Core Duo Logic Board Replacement: Step 14 Disconnect the ten indicated connectors from the logic board. /Guide/Repair/MacBook-Pro-17-Inch-Core-Duo-Logic-Board-Replacement/325/all#s1319 Installing MacBook Pro 17" Core Duo Logic Board Replacement: Step 15 Rotate the large display data cable to the left and disconnect the small right thermal sensor cable beneath. /Guide/Repair/MacBook-Pro-17-Inch-Core-Duo-Logic-Board-Replacement/325/all#s1320 Installing MacBook Pro 17" Core Duo Logic Board Replacement: Step 16 Remove the single black T6 Torx screw securing the clear plastic shield over the right ambient light sensor. Lift the clear plastic shield off the right ambient light sensor. /Guide/Repair/MacBook-Pro-17-Inch-Core-Duo-Logic-Board-Replacement/325/all#s1321 Installing MacBook Pro 17" Core Duo Logic Board Replacement: Step 17 Peel up the orange Kapton tape securing the right thermal sensor cable to the logic board. /Guide/Repair/MacBook-Pro-17-Inch-Core-Duo-Logic-Board-Replacement/325/all#s1322 Installing MacBook Pro 17" Core Duo Logic Board Replacement: Step 18 Remove the following ten screws: Seven 6.5 mm T6 Torx screws. Two 7.6 mm T6 Torx screws securing the battery connector to the lower case. Three 7.8 mm T6 Torx screws. /Guide/Repair/MacBook-Pro-17-Inch-Core-Duo-Logic-Board-Replacement/325/all#s1323 Installing MacBook Pro 17" Core Duo Logic Board Replacement: Step 19 Lift up the left side of the logic board and disconnect the multi-colored power connector from the bottom of the board. /Guide/Repair/MacBook-Pro-17-Inch-Core-Duo-Logic-Board-Replacement/325/all#s1324 Installing MacBook Pro 17" Core Duo Logic Board Replacement: Step 20 Grasp the logic board at the left side and at the thin section near the right fan, and rotate the logic board out of the lower case. /Guide/Repair/MacBook-Pro-17-Inch-Core-Duo-Logic-Board-Replacement/325/all#s1325 Installing MacBook Pro 17" Core Duo Logic Board Replacement: Step 21 If the right speaker assembly remains attached to the logic board, hold the logic board with one hand and slide the speaker up slightly to free it from the logic board. /Guide/Repair/MacBook-Pro-17-Inch-Core-Duo-Logic-Board-Replacement/325/all#s1326 Installing MacBook Pro 17" Core Duo Logic Board Replacement: Step 22 Release the tabs on each side of the RAM chip at the same time. These tabs lock the chip in place and releasing them will cause the chip to "pop" up. Pull the chip directly out from its connector. If there are two RAM chips installed, repeat the above procedure for the second chip. /Guide/Repair/MacBook-Pro-17-Inch-Core-Duo-Logic-Board-Replacement/325/all#s1327 Installing MacBook Pro 17" Core Duo Logic Board Replacement: Step 23 Disconnect the multi-colored battery connector from the logic board. /Guide/Repair/MacBook-Pro-17-Inch-Core-Duo-Logic-Board-Replacement/325/all#s1328
